5+ Easy Ways to Remove Paint from Shoes

Spilling paint on your shoes can be a frustrating experience, but with the right techniques, you can remove the paint without damaging the shoes. The best method for removing paint from shoes depends on the type of paint and the material of the shoes. Here are a few effective methods to try:

1. Water-based paint: If the paint is water-based, you can usually remove it with soap and water. Start by wiping away as much of the paint as possible with a damp cloth. Then, apply a small amount of dish soap to the affected area and gently scrub with a soft brush. Rinse the area with clean water and repeat the process if necessary.
2. Oil-based paint: Oil-based paint is more difficult to remove than water-based paint. You can try using a commercial paint remover, but be sure to test it in an inconspicuous area first to make sure it doesn’t damage the shoes. Apply the paint remover to the affected area and let it sit for the amount of time specified on the product label. Then, wipe away the paint with a clean cloth.
3. Nail polish remover: Nail polish remover can be effective at removing paint from shoes, but it is important to use it with caution. Nail polish remover can damage some materials, so be sure to test it in an inconspicuous area first. Apply the nail polish remover to a cotton ball or swab and gently rub it over the affected area. Wipe away the paint with a clean cloth and repeat the process if necessary.

3 Quick Ways to Make Slime Without Activator!

Making slime is a fun and easy activity that can be enjoyed by people of all ages. It’s a great way to relieve stress, be creative, and even learn a little bit about science.

Slime is a type of non-Newtonian fluid, which means it has properties of both a solid and a liquid. When you apply force to slime, it will act like a solid. But when you stop applying force, it will flow like a liquid. This is what gives slime its unique, gooey texture.

You Asked: How To Play Guess Who Game


Guess Who? is a two-player guessing game where players attempt to identify a mystery person by asking yes or no questions about their physical characteristics.

The game was invented by Theo and Ora Coster in 1979 and has since become a popular pastime for children and adults alike. It has been translated into over 30 languages and sold over 50 million copies worldwide.

3+ Ways To Tell If Your Mayo Is Bad

Mayo is a versatile condiment made from oil, eggs, and vinegar, commonly used in sandwiches, salads, and dips. It is important to be able to identify when mayo has gone bad to ensure food safety and avoid potential health risks. This article will provide a comprehensive guide on how to determine if mayo has spoiled, covering various indicators such as appearance, smell, texture, and more.

Consuming spoiled mayo can lead to foodborne illnesses due to the growth of harmful bacteria. These bacteria can cause various symptoms, including nausea, vomiting, diarrhea, and abdominal pain. Therefore, it is crucial to discard any mayo that shows signs of spoilage to prevent these adverse effects.
